- Unified Service: Introduced 'scripts/modules/ai-services-unified.js' to centralize AI interactions using provider modules ('src/ai-providers/') and the Vercel AI SDK.
- Provider Modules: Implemented 'anthropic.js' and 'perplexity.js' wrappers for Vercel SDK.
- 'updateSubtaskById' Fix: Refactored the AI call within 'updateSubtaskById' to use 'generateTextService' from the unified layer, resolving runtime errors related to parameter passing and streaming. This serves as the pattern for refactoring other AI calls in 'scripts/modules/task-manager/'.
- Task Status: Marked Subtask 61.19 as 'done'.
- Rules: Added new 'ai-services.mdc' rule.
This centralizes AI logic, replacing previous direct SDK calls and custom implementations. API keys are resolved via 'resolveEnvVariable' within the service layer. The refactoring of 'updateSubtaskById' establishes the standard approach for migrating other AI-dependent functions in the task manager module to use the unified service.
Relates to Task 61.
